Transaction afab0779f0cae8ece2dce2a5f52536f9a342d878a07fc21cbcc42cac4be7ae59
1 Input
1 Output
-
afab0779f0cae8ece2dce2a5f52536f9a342d878a07fc21cbcc42cac4be7ae59:0
- value
- 1987156
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 05afd76369049561494f020f6f0a381870acca78 OP_EQUAL
- address
- 32D5xB6Pbu1vBG6VusN664uQ2hgPwwzJnH